“Excited to share that our neuro-oncology research student Rajika Chauhan, BS (Rutgers New Jersey Medical School/Rutgers Cancer Institute) presented our research poster at the ASCO/SNO CNS Metastases Conference 2026!
Title: Population-level survival improvement in HR+/HER2+ de novo breast cancer with brain metastases in the ADC era: a SEER analysis.
Key Takeaways:
- Survival Gain: In HR+/HER2+ de novo breast cancer brain metastases, median overall survival improved from 20 months pre-ADC (2010–2019) to not yet reached in the ADC era (2020–2023, p=0.005).
- Mortality Reduction: 36-month cause-specific survival rose from 36.8% to 52.7% (HR=0.833, p=0.0009).
- Impact: Demonstrates that recent trial advances with HER2-directed ADCs are translating into real-world survival improvements.
